Step 1: Collect the needed supplies. Before beginning your lawn mower’s oil change, collect the following items: Your Husqvarna mower’s owner’s manual. A bottle of the 4-stroke oil recommended for your mower model, for example SAE 30 for Husqvarna walk and push mowers. Drain pan or bucket.

Keeping an Eye on Your Oil. Aside from being helpful for your boat, an oil change is an excellent time to look for signs of potential problems. Large metal chunks in the oil (as opposed to little metal fillings), or oil discolored to be gray or white color can all indicate more significant issues that can cause your boat trouble.

NOTE: Under no circumstances should oil change intervals exceed 10,000 miles (16,000 km), 12 months or 350 hours of engine run time, whichever comes first. The 350 hours of engine run or idle time is generally only a concern for fleet customers. Severe Duty All Models Change Engine Oil at 4,000 miles (6,500 km) or 350 hours of engine …
